Why Import Used Cars from the UAE?

The UAE has quickly established itself as one of the best places to source used cars. But what exactly makes it appealing for Tanzanian buyers?

High-Quality Vehicles

Cars in the UAE are typically well-maintained due to strict government regulations on vehicle safety and roadworthiness. Moreover, many vehicles come with full service histories and are in excellent condition.

Low Mileage

Since driving distances are relatively short in UAE cities, cars usually have lower mileage compared to those in Europe or Japan.

Favorable Prices

Thanks to a large supply and high turnover rate, used cars in the UAE are often more affordable than in other markets. This allows Tanzanian buyers to get better value for their money.

Variety of Choices

From luxury SUVs to fuel-efficient sedans, the UAE market offers a wide selection of brands and models, including premium vehicles like the Land Rover Freelander.

Steps to Import a Used Car from the UAE to Tanzania

Importing a vehicle may seem complicated, but with the right steps, the process becomes straightforward. Here’s a breakdown of how Tanzanians can successfully import a used car:

1. Research and Choose the Right Car

Start by deciding on the type of car you want. If you’re looking for a versatile SUV, the Land Rover Freelander 2011 is an excellent option. Once you’ve identified the model, check its market prices in the UAE. Reliable platforms, dealerships, or auction sites can provide listings with specifications and photos.

2. Verify the Vehicle’s History

Before making a purchase, it’s important to review the car’s history report. It includes accident records, service history, and mileage verification. In the UAE, cars often come with detailed service logs, which provide confidence in their condition.

3. Work with a Reliable Exporter or Dealer

Choosing the right partner is essential. Many established UAE exporters specialize in handling international sales, shipping, and documentation. Look for exporters with good reputations, positive reviews, and clear processes.

4. Understand Tanzanian Import Regulations

Tanzania has specific import rules you must follow:

  • The car should not be more than eight years old from the date of manufacture.
  • Import duty, excise duty, and value-added tax (VAT) apply.
  • Vehicles undergo inspection by agencies like the Tanzania Bureau of Standards (TBS) before registration.

However, since the Land Rover Freelander 2011 is still within the acceptable age range for import, it qualifies under Tanzanian regulations.

5. Shipping and Delivery

Most vehicles are shipped by sea, typically from Dubai’s Jebel Ali Port to the Port of Dar es Salaam. Shipping takes around 3–5 weeks, depending on schedules. You’ll also need to arrange insurance and prepare all documentation for customs clearance.

6. Customs Clearance and Registration

Once the car arrives in Tanzania, it must go through customs clearance. Duties and taxes will depend on the car’s engine capacity, year of manufacture, and Customs Valuation. After clearance, the car is registered with the Tanzania Revenue Authority (TRA) and assigned Tanzanian plates.

The Land Rover Freelander 2011: A Smart Choice for Tanzania

Now that you know how to import, let’s talk about why the Land Rover Freelander 2011 deserves a closer look. This SUV has earned popularity worldwide for its balance of off-road performance, comfort, and style.

1. Engine Performance

The Freelander 2011 typically comes with two engine options:

  • A 2.2-liter diesel engine, which is both fuel-efficient and powerful enough for off-road terrain.
  • A 3.2-liter petrol engine, offering stronger performance for drivers who prioritize speed and smooth acceleration.

Furthermore, both options are paired with a 6-speed automatic transmission, ensuring smooth gear shifts. The diesel option, in particular, is ideal for Tanzania due to its better fuel economy and torque.

2. Interior Comfort and Features

Inside, the Freelander is designed with both driver and passenger comfort in mind. The 2011 model comes with:

  • Leather-trimmed seats for a premium feel.
  • A spacious cabin with plenty of headroom and legroom.
  • Dual-zone climate control to handle Tanzania’s warm weather.
  • A modern infotainment system with navigation, Bluetooth, and audio controls.

Altogether, its practical design makes it a great choice for families or professionals who need comfort and convenience during long drives.

3. Exterior Styling

The Freelander 2011 carries Land Rover’s signature rugged yet stylish design. It features:

  • A bold front grille with chrome detailing.
  • High ground clearance, perfect for handling Tanzania’s mixed road conditions.
  • Durable body construction, combining functionality with elegance.

All in all, its exterior not only looks sophisticated but also emphasizes durability for rough terrains.

4. Transmission and Driving Experience

The Freelander is known for its intelligent all-wheel-drive system, which automatically adjusts power between the wheels for stability and traction. This makes it an excellent option for both city driving and off-road adventures. So, whether you’re navigating Dar es Salaam’s busy streets or heading out to rural areas, the Freelander adapts seamlessly.

5. Safety Features

Safety is another area where the Freelander 2011 excels. It comes equipped with:

  • Anti-lock braking system (ABS) with electronic brakeforce distribution.
  • Airbags for the driver and passengers.
  • Electronic Stability Control (ESC) to prevent skidding.
  • Hill Descent Control (HDC) for safe off-road driving.

These features provide peace of mind, hence making the Freelander a trustworthy vehicle for Tanzanian families.

Costs to Consider When Importing

Importing a car involves more than just the purchase price. Therefore, Tanzanian buyers should budget for:

C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ight): Shipping and insurance from the UAE.

Import Duty and Taxes: Depending on engine capacity, taxes can be significant.

Clearing and Registration Fees: Paid upon arrival at the Port of Dar es Salaam.

Inspection Fees: Ensuring the car meets Tanzanian road standards.

By calculating these costs upfront, buyers can avoid surprises and plan effectively.

Tips for Tanzanian Buyers

If you want to buy your ideal vehicle from the UAE at the best prices, the following are some things to keep in mind:

  • Always compare prices across multiple UAE dealers before committing.
  • Check if the car qualifies for Tanzania’s age limit rule.
  • Consider fuel economy when choosing between petrol and diesel.
  • Work with exporters who provide door-to-port service for convenience.
  • Use professional clearing agents in Dar es Salaam to simplify customs clearance.
